Enjoy a warm and comforting bowl of homemade wonton soup! This quick and easy recipe is perfect for chilly days or a light, flavorful meal. 🥟✨
📝 Ingredients:
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- 12–16 frozen or fresh wontons (pork, shrimp, or vegetable)
- 1/2 teaspoon grated fresh ginger (optional)
- 1 garlic clove, minced (optional)
- Green onions, chopped (for garnish)
- Crushed chili flakes or sesame seeds (optional)
👩🍳 Instructions:
- In a medium pot, bring the chicken broth to a simmer over medium heat.
- Add soy sauce, sesame oil, ginger, and garlic if using. Let simmer for 2–3 minutes.
- Add the wontons and cook according to package instructions, about 4–6 minutes, until they float.
- Adjust seasoning if needed, then ladle into bowls.
- Garnish with green onions, chili flakes, or sesame seeds as desired. Serve hot!
⏱️ Time: Prep Time: 5 min | Cook Time: 10 min | Total Time: 15 min
🔥 Calories: Approx. 200–250 kcal per serving
